    A temporary relief in the issue of exceptional promotions for local government employees

    father-in-law

    Minister of the Interior, Local Communities and Transport, Saeed Saioud

    The Minister of the Interior, Local Communities and Transport revealed a set of legal procedures and measures aimed at redressing the employees concerned with settling their professional statuses that have been pending for years of freezing, and guaranteeing their rights to be promoted to higher ranks, especially for the benefit of those who were not included in the previous exceptional measures until the end of the year 2022.
    Regarding the exceptional promotion of employees who did not benefit from the decision to lift the freeze on promotion before December 31, 2022, the Minister reassured that public authorities are fully committed to protecting the rights of employees affiliated with their public institutions and administrations, especially by ensuring professional paths that match their competencies and skills and preserve their rights related to promotion.
    In his response to a written question from the representative of the National People’s Assembly, Habashi Hussein, Saeed Saeed announced that the relevant ministry is currently continuing its efforts related to working to resolve some of the outstanding situations, in a way that enhances their confidence in state institutions, and dedicates to them a professional path based on job justice and equal opportunities.
    In this context, Al-Shorouk sources reported that Order No. 06-03 of July 15, 2006, which includes the general basic law for public employment, included basic guarantees for promotion in grade and rank for the employee, according to the terms and conditions specified for that. However, the same processes at the level of state and municipal departments have been subject to the same exceptional measures applied to the recruitment process, similar to other public institutions and administrations.
    In addition, the Minister pointed out in a dispatch issued by him dated last March 5 and bearing the number 749, that in order to correct the accumulated delays in the promotion process since the year 2015 as a result of the freeze process, the Prime Minister’s Instruction No. 165, dated July 16, 2023, was issued regarding lifting the freeze on promotion processes in public institutions and administrations, as it allowed for promotion processes to be carried out for employees who met the legal conditions for promotion on December 31. 2022, through the automatic transfer of financial positions occupied by those concerned, as an exceptional measure aimed at enabling employees to advance in their career path by moving to higher ranks, as the local authorities have initiated the necessary procedures to implement these exceptional measures for promotion processes, by counting the concerned employees and completing the process within the specified deadlines, and continuing to address the concerns and problems raised.
    As for employees who meet the conditions for promotion after December 31, 2025, Najiba Djilali explained that they can be promoted according to the methods stipulated in the special basic laws, within the limits of the available financial positions included in the annual plans for human resources management entitled Promotion.
    At the conclusion of his response, Minister Saeed stressed that his ministerial department is working to enable all employees to benefit from all their rights stipulated by law, especially advancement within their professional path and moving to higher ranks, while working to develop local human resources and raise their efficiency and effectiveness in accordance with the requirements of modern management.
